Preparation/Serving/Suggestions

Sugar snaps require no shelling or stringing. These champion pods are delicious nibbled raw or just briefly cooked. Whether warm or chilled, they are best suited to light-tasting accompaniments - chive, lemon, ginger, shallot, pearl onion, nutmeg; herbs such as basil, dill, mint, tarragon, thyme; slivers of chicken, pork, lamb or seafood.
